    *High Floor, Corner Split 2 Bedroom, 2 Bath Condominium with Dining Area and Balcony.* Move-in ready, this sunny and spacious apartment will welcome you into the heart of Manhattan. Its huge living room with oversized South and West facing windows is bathed in light. From the living room enjoy partial Hudson River and open city views. Step out onto your private outdoor balcony and gaze at the beauty of Central Park. Off the living room is a large dining area with a South facing window. From here, experience the spectacular nightlights of the Theatre District and Times Square. Chefs will love the extra-large, windowed and well-appointed kitchen with stainless appliances, granite counters and wood cabinets. The split bedroom layout features 2 large bedrooms with generous sized closets and renovated en-suite marble bathrooms. Tower 53 is a full-service condominium with 24-Hour doorman & concierge service, dramatic double-height lobby (recently renovated), beautiful roof deck with panoramic views of Central Park, parking garage and a modern laundry room on the 10th floor. Pets (dogs under 35 pounds) and investors are welcome. Utilities are included in the monthly common charges. There is a fuel surcharge of $123.50/month. The taxes can be lowered (by 17.5%) for full-time residents to only $1,574/month. This unit has an amazing location, close to Central Park, Whole Foods, Columbus Circle retail shops, Broadway shows, the MOMA, Carnegie Hall, shopping on Fifth Avenue and most NYC subway lines.
